How to not be scared of games?

If you want to reduce fear, play in the right environment. Play a computer game in a well lit area with friends close by. Be aware of what you're feeling, and challenge any irrational fears. Afterwards, do something to take your mind off the game to help yourself calm down.

Why are some games scary?

"People are uneasy when they come across something that is unknown, unexplainable, unfamiliar," says Holcomb. "Horror games, at their best, are good at concealment—whether through visual elements like fog, or when you're in a dark room with nothing but a flashlight.

Can scary games help anxiety?

Scary elements in video games have even been leveraged specifically as learning tools for the treatment of anxiety symptoms (Schoneveld et al., 2016) and can be as effective as cognitive Page 3 PREPRINT 3 behavioral therapy in reducing anxiety symptoms (Schoneveld et al., 2018; 2020).

How to be less scared of jumpscares?

Effective coping strategies include self-distraction (think about something else) and reframing (try to remind yourself that it is just a movie). Behavioral interventions such as looking away or covering your eyes have limited immediate effect because they do not block the sound—but they do block the images.

Is it bad to jump scare a toddler?

Pre-schoolers are developing independence. Frightening a child in a way that causes them to doubt their own perceptions of reality can interfere with these key developmental tasks and may do lasting harm.
